You'll never guess the way that Petrino kept up with the goings-on while on leave
Okay, you've probably already guessed: via text message. Really.
"Hey Jeff, I'm just sitting around wondering what I should be doing??," Petrino texted. "I just want you to no (sic) how sorry I am that this all happened!!"
Note: This is more emotional than Bobby Petrino ever actually talks in press conferences. The only messages that couldn't be retrieved were those that Petrino deleted. So there's no way of telling what else was on there.

An interesting idea
What about a preseason game or two in college football? That's what Nick Saban seems to be talking about here, and it's an intriguing idea. Of course, that would also take a little bit of the oomph out of the first part of the season. (At least in my opinion, the MLB and NFL opening days aren't quite as exciting in part because we've already seen the teams play, even if in meaningless games.)

There's an opening at Arkansas
Could Mike Bobo actually end up leading a program in the not-too-distant future? Former ESPN analyst Mike Gottfried -- there's a name I haven't heard in a while -- is talking up the Georgia offensive coordinator as head coaching material.
"They won’t have him long," said Gottfried, a former head coach at Pittsburgh and Kansas, among others, and a former ESPN sportscaster. "He will be a head coach real soon."
